Collaborating: Collaborating works integrate set of ideas by the different people.
Objectives finds in creative way to make solution over the problem and issue. For instance,
owner of the meeting need to establish policies to ascertain effective decision to use the better
time on other activities (Monczka and et.al, 2015). This strategy is the best element that helps in
integrate several people participation to accomplish effective results at workplace.
Compromising: It is the typically strategy which calls to sought out the issue and
problems with cater position for establish and agreeable results. This strategy prevails to make
solution with parties through provide approximately equivalent power. With the help of this
strategy, business owners frequently employ to compromising contract negotiations with several
businesses (Ramanathan, Bentley and Pang, 2014). In this aspect, each party need to take
valuable results for each customer at workplace.
